Pasek narzędzi 3673 4

O temacie

Autor RafalBudzis

Zaczęty 29.03.2013 roku

Wyświetleń 3673

Odpowiedzi 4

RafalBudzis

RafalBudzis

Użytkownicy
posty1967
Propsy808
ProfesjaSkrypter
  • Użytkownicy

RafalBudzis

Pasek narzędzi
2013-03-29, 20:39(Ostatnia zmiana: 2013-03-30, 09:52)
Jak zwykle nazwa tematu do dupy ale nie wiem jak to nazwać. Chodzi mi o zrobienie formy z różnymi opcjami programu która będzie się przyczepiać na głównej formy. Przykład takiego czegoś jest np w Paint mamy formę z kolorami którą możemy wyciągnąć odczepić lub przenieść w inne miejsce.

Zastanawiam się czy jest jakiś magiczny sposób dzięki któremu forma się łączy czy trzeba by zrobić panel na głównej formie i go ukrywać ??

No i jeszcze jak zrobić żeby przy przeciąganiu formy była przeciągana sama ramka i po najechanie na miejsce z możliwością przyczepienia robiła się mniejsza z mniejszym obramowaniem ?? (do zaobserwowania w paint`cie)

Z góry dzięki za pomoc ;)

Aaa i jak nazywa się kontrolna dzięki której jest u góry programu plik, edycja itd ?


RafalBudzis

RafalBudzis

Użytkownicy
posty1967
Propsy808
ProfesjaSkrypter
  • Użytkownicy
Dobra udało mi się zrobić toolStrip który niby się przesuwa wszystko fajnie ale nie można go odpiąć od formy aby był osobnym okienkiem jest cały czas jest przypięty na swojej formy :/

p.s. dzięki za zmiana tematu ;)

hugo111

hugo111

Użytkownicy
Łukasz Pietuchowski
posty88
Propsy47
ProfesjaProgramista
  • Użytkownicy
  • Łukasz Pietuchowski
Polecałbym zrobić toolstrip w osobnym oknie i dopasowywać okno a nie samą kontrolkę. Funkcja, która pozwala przenosić i ukrywać ramkę okna i gotowe : ). Co do samego przesuwającego się obramowania to można wykorzystać:
Odpalenie wczytej nowej formy, która zozcia się na cały ekran. Jest ona transparentem. Rysować się będzie na niej obramowanie : ) Ja to tak widzę, jeśli nie chcesz używać super wyszukanych i zaawansowanych bibliotek.. (choć tak i tak w tym przypadku takich nie znam)
 

RafalBudzis

RafalBudzis

Użytkownicy
posty1967
Propsy808
ProfesjaSkrypter
  • Użytkownicy

RafalBudzis

Pasek narzędzi
#4 2013-03-30, 18:09(Ostatnia zmiana: 2013-03-30, 18:10)
Myślałem ze będzie jakiś prosty sposób ale chyba zrobię tak jak chciałem to zrobić na początku. Samą formą bez toolstrip.

Przy przesuwaniu formy sprawdzanie pozycji myszki i pozycji formy głównej przy spełnieniu warunków rozmiarów i lokacji zmniejszam głównego box`a w głównym oknie formie wyłączam ramkę. Przy przesuwaniu okna głównego sprawdzam czy forma ma ramkę jak jej nie ma przesuwam razem z formą główną pasek narzedzi ;d


0 użytkowników i 1 Gość przegląda ten wątek.
0 użytkowników
Do góry